Durkan: Access to ‘wonder drug’ Orkambi is attainable and must be delivered

written by John September 17, 2019
ShareTweet

SDLP Health Spokesperson Mark H Durkan has demanded better for people living with Cystic Fibrosis in the North.

His comments follow the announcement from Scottish government that a deal has been reached with pharmaceutical company Vertex to grant access to the ‘wonder drug’ Orkambi.

Said the Foyle MLA: “Over two years ago, I walked alongside people living with Cystic Fibrosis and their families to Stormont, demanding access to the life-changing drug Orkambi.

“It is frustrating that today, we are seemingly no further forward yet their positive campaign to date, despite continuous challenges has been admirable.

“And whilst news of the Scottish government securing an agreement to introduce Orkambi is no doubt welcome, it is a somewhat bittersweet moment for those living with Cystic Fibrosis in Northern Ireland.

“Not least, the fact that two years on, we still have no functioning government to even fight their case.

“Time is crucial where health matters are concerned- we must ensure that no more time is wasted and start delivering for people on the issues which matter most.

“Scotland have shown effective governance during precarious times, there is no reason why we here cannot achieve the same outcomes.

“Access to the drug Orkambi will save lives and enhance the quality of life for so many people.

“It is necessary and as witnessed in Scotland, access to this ‘unaffordable’ drug is doable.

“The price of good health and improved quality of life cannot be quantified.

“Now is the time to move beyond talking and to start acting.

“We need restoration of our institutions and we need a Health Minister making these life-changing decisions in defence of the health interests of people here,” added Mr Durkan.
